Output d63b3307356eb453e10a3c8dd7f52b8adcbd23693d64c0cc5ea98499ff4fe8ca:21

value
60000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 454a70ae7de7404262a042f25da7af4f4c4fc806 OP_EQUAL
address
381PiyQAc6VnXty52RpKUGpf4DnwhjWMnL
transaction
d63b3307356eb453e10a3c8dd7f52b8adcbd23693d64c0cc5ea98499ff4fe8ca
spent
true